Elizabeth Neal Johnson, 100, died on Saturday, April 6, 2019, at the home of her daughter in Kernersville.
Funeral services will be conducted at 4:00PM Friday, April 12, 2019, at Bethesda Presbyterian Church with Rev. Mac McDowell officiating. The family will see friends immediately following the service at the Neal home place. She will be buried in the Neal Family Cemetery in a private service.
A native of Caswell Co., she was a daughter of the late Robert Lee Neal, Sr. and the late Amy Wall Garrett Neal and she had lived in Caswell Co. most of her life. Mrs. Johnson was a retired public school teacher with over 30 years service. She taught at Lawsonville Ave. School, Bethany School, Wentworth School, and Stony Creek School. Mrs. Johnson was the oldest member of Bethesda Presbyterian Church, the women of the church, ADK, and the Caswell Homemakers Club. She was preceded in death by her husband; Kenneth Leon Johnson, Sr. and by 4 brothers.
Surviving is her son; Kenneth Leon Johnson, Jr. (Julie) of Wendell, daughter; Amy J. McKee and her partner; Duncan Spence of Kernersville, brother; Ben Jones Neal of Oxford, sister; Lelia N. Essic of Mocksville, grandchildren; Johnny Pender, Cabell Perry, Franklin Graves, & Michael Graves, 4 great grandchildren, and 1 great great grandchild.
